Sourdough to be a Nutritional Powerhouse
Sourdough bread, in distinction, is usually celebrated for its nutritional Rewards. Made through a organic fermentation approach, sourdough provides a reduce glycemic index in comparison with other breads, indicating it's a slower influence on blood sugar concentrations. This causes it to be an even better option for sustaining Vitality ranges throughout the faculty working day.

On top of that, the fermentation system in sourdough breaks down many of the gluten and phytic acid in the flour, making it much easier to digest and maximizing the bioavailability of nutrients like magnesium, iron, and zinc. This positions sourdough to be a nutritious selection for school meals, especially when made with whole grains.

The Accessibility of Sourdough: Charge and Preparing Challenges
Although sourdough provides quite a few wellbeing benefits, its integration into faculty foodstuff plans isn't with out troubles. One particular sizeable barrier is Expense. Sourdough bread, notably when manufactured with high-good quality, natural and organic ingredients, may be dearer than commercially manufactured bread. This makes it hard for universities, Primarily Individuals with confined budgets, to offer sourdough often.

An additional problem is planning. Sourdough demands a longer fermentation method, that may be tough to deal with in a college kitchen. Some colleges have dealt with this by partnering with neighborhood bakeries, but this solution will not be possible in all regions.
